Early Life and Background

Filippo Mannucci was born on July 20, 1974, in Livorno, Tuscany, Italy. From a young age, he showed a natural talent for rowing, which would eventually propel him to success on the international stage. Growing up in Livorno, Mannucci was surrounded by the sea and developed a deep love for the water.
